Rumours over North Korean leader Kim Jong-un’s health have swirled this year, and the latest is that he has given his sister, Kim Yo-jong, partial authority over the country to ease his workload.
But long-time observers have raised scepticism over these claims, pointing out no one has a full grasp of the situation in North Korea.
Given that Pyongyang’s stability is a concern for the world because its stockpile of nuclear warheads could grow to 100 by the year’s end, the struggle to read the signals continues.

Was Kim Jong-un really on the verge of death?
Kim’s health has come under intense scrutiny since a former lawmaker in South Korea claimed the dictator was comatose.
“I assess him to be in a coma, but his life has not ended,” said Jang Sung-min on his Facebook page on August 21.
